			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The FHMS Drama Club, under the direction of Mrs. Olson, recently held two performances. The students presented their memorized monologues in front of families in an evening performance and for fellow students during homeroom. Individual practice on a monologue was the first semester’s activity. Next, the thespians will perform a short skit for two to five characters. Being in a short skit rather than one long play gives each student a starring role. Drama Club members will perform during the Arts in the Courtyard in April and in an evening performance for their families. <p>Students in Mrs. Olson&#8217;s sixth grade English classes recently completed projects based on the tale &#8220;The Boy Who Flew.&#8221; The story retells the legend from ancient Greek mythology about Icarus who flew too close to the sun with his wax-affixed wings. Reprinted here is the &#8220;FHNN&#8221; broadcast script of a talk show with the characters. The script was written by Reece Bailey, Jonathan Burris, Scott Fry, Ty Fuller, Zach McClure, and Ryan Waldo.</p>
